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(149)

Unified Diff: content/browser/service_worker/service_worker_provider_host.cc

Issue 1221643014: Service Worker: Migrate to version_uuid and surface ServiceWorker.id. (Chromium 2/3) (Closed) Base URL: https://chromium.googlesource.com/chromium/src.git@master
Patch Set: Created 5 years, 6 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: content/browser/service_worker/service_worker_provider_host.cc
diff --git a/content/browser/service_worker/service_worker_provider_host.cc b/content/browser/service_worker/service_worker_provider_host.cc
index 2afec926733e6fd41d72616118ebb2fe0f6eaf46..ca6eef1744f579a43c93da0ba8bdaf511448b19d 100644
--- a/content/browser/service_worker/service_worker_provider_host.cc
+++ b/content/browser/service_worker/service_worker_provider_host.cc
@@ -192,13 +192,13 @@ void ServiceWorkerProviderHost::SetControllerVersionAttribute(
notify_controllerchange));
}
-bool ServiceWorkerProviderHost::SetHostedVersionId(int64 version_id) {
+bool ServiceWorkerProviderHost::SetHostedVersionId(std::string version_uuid) {
if (!context_)
return true; // System is shutting down.
if (active_version())
return false; // Unexpected bad message.
- ServiceWorkerVersion* live_version = context_->GetLiveVersion(version_id);
+ ServiceWorkerVersion* live_version = context_->GetLiveVersion(version_uuid);
if (!live_version)
return true; // Was deleted before it got started.
@@ -365,7 +365,7 @@ ServiceWorkerProviderHost::GetOrCreateServiceWorkerHandle(
if (!context_ || !version)
return ServiceWorkerObjectInfo();
ServiceWorkerHandle* handle = dispatcher_host_->FindServiceWorkerHandle(
- provider_id(), version->version_id());
+ provider_id(), version->version_uuid());
if (handle) {
handle->IncrementRefCount();
return handle->GetObjectInfo();

Powered by Google App Engine
This is Rietveld 408576698